Q: Is 4,258,488 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 4,258,488 is a composite number.

Why is 4,258,488 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 4,258,488 can be evenly divided by 1 2 3 4 6 8 12 13 24 26 39 52 78 104 156 312 13,649 27,298 40,947 54,596 81,894 109,192 163,788 177,437 327,576 354,874 532,311 709,748 1,064,622 1,419,496 2,129,244 and 4,258,488, with no remainder.

Since 4,258,488 cannot be divided by just 1 and 4,258,488, it is a composite number.
